About The Position

This is a full-time, temporary position. The House Supervisor RN is responsible for administrative supervision of nursing services on their assigned shift. You will represent the nursing administration and are responsible for general supervision of all departments and employees. You will report to the Director.

Requirements

  • Associates degree in nursing
  • Current RN licensure with the Oklahoma State Board of Nursing or Multi-State RN License
  • Current BLS certification
  • ACLS within 3 months
  • PALS within 3 months
  • Two [2] years of related nursing experience

Responsibilities

  • Complete patient rounds three times per 12-hour shift to observe actual patient condition, supervise care, evaluate staffing needs, and provide support.
  • Adjust staffing assignments and coordinate workloads to meet census with level of care needed.
  • Coordinate and evaluate services rendered by and to all departments during shifts.
  • Monitor patient room assignments, assuring that infection control standards are met, and patient level of care and comfort needs are employed.
  • Coordinate with applicable nursing personnel to update room assignments.
  • Prepare statistical reports; maintain midnight census, tour of duty, and patient census sheet.
  • Collaborate with Unit Manager and nursing administration on program planning activities.
  • Continuously evaluate and monitor nursing policies; implement necessary changes.
  • Address complaints from patients, relatives, and visitors and work to resolve the issue quickly and effectively at the lowest level, report incidents to the Customer Service Manager.
